在进行前端页面编写的时候,项目组是两个前端人员,她用的是苹果,我用的是widows,在提交项目的时候报错:svn: E135000: Inconsistent line ending style。
百度的时候说行尾格式不一致,我的理解是对换行编码不同。一个使用的是Windows,一个是Unix,百度的时候也只搜到了两篇文章,有个说用命令dos2unix
,我也不知道这是个啥,需要安装什么,试了下说没有这个命令,然后找到了说修改行尾换行符的方法。
解决方案:
我使用的是HBuilder X工具来进行开发的,修改:
编辑->行尾换行符->将文档换行符转换为\r\n。
(如果不行的话,就三个都试一下,行尾换行符里面一共有三种)
记一下我自己发现的错误。
顺便一记,之前并没有使用过HBuilder X这个工具,我还在计算机安装了SVN,但是后来发现这个可以直接安装插件,不需要在外部安装。
(更正:HBuilder X中直接安装SVN是没法用的,他要依赖SVN,所有计算机中还是要安装SVN)
安装位置:工具->插件安装。
里面有很多插件,可以直接安装需要的插件,按需安装,使用起来还是蛮方便的。
-----------------------------------------------这是一个分割线-------------------------------------------
项目是用uni-app来搭建的,在使用uni-popup插件的时候,点击蒙版不消失的设置maskClick="false"
不起作用,在网上找了mask-click="false"
依旧不起作用,在插件端打印出来的maskClick永远都是true。
解决方案:
:maskClick="maskFlag"
在data中设置:maskFlag: false
好了~